Eponymy: Dr Charles William Metz (1889–1975) was an American zoologist, geneticist and taxonomist whose doctorate was awarded by Stanford University. He co-wrote: A catalog of the fishes known from the waters of Korea (1913). (Ref. 128868), visit book page.

Freshwater; pelagic. Subtropical; 24°N - 22°N, 120°E - 123°E
Asia: Taiwan. Has been introduced to Singapore (Ref. 38466).
